Evolution of Instagram Marketing
Instagram started in 2010 as a simple photo-sharing platform. Over time, it has evolved into a full-scale marketing ecosystem that supports various content formats such as photos, videos, Stories, Reels, live streams, and shopping features.
Earlier, brands mainly focused on posting visually attractive images to attract followers. However, today Instagram marketing includes advanced strategies like influencer collaborations, paid advertising, community engagement, and analytics-based decision making.
This evolution shows that Instagram is no longer just a social networking platform but a powerful digital marketplace where brands can showcase products, tell stories, and build trust with consumers.

Social Commerce and Instagram Shopping
Another major trend shaping the future of Instagram marketing is social commerce. Instagram has introduced features such as Instagram Shops, product tagging, and in-app checkout, allowing users to purchase products directly within the platform.
This means Instagram is becoming not only a social platform but also a powerful e-commerce marketplace. Consumers can discover products, read reviews, and make purchases without leaving the app.
In the future, social commerce will continue to grow as more businesses adopt Instagram shopping features. Brands will need to optimize product listings, create attractive visuals, and use interactive features to drive sales.

Integration with Emerging Technologies
Future Instagram marketing will also integrate with emerging technologies such as Augmented Reality (AR) and Virtual Reality (VR).
AR filters allow users to interact with brands in fun and creative ways. For example, beauty brands can create filters that allow users to virtually try makeup products. Fashion brands can allow users to see how clothes might look on them.
These technologies create immersive experiences that make marketing more interactive and memorable.
